Pathfinder: Kingmaker is Owlcat Games' adaptation of the tabletop Pathfinder ruleset into an isometric, party-based cRPG - and the Season Pass is the vehicle for getting all the additional story content, companions, and mechanical expansions that shipped after launch. If you bounced off the base game, nothing here will convert you. But if you're already neck-deep in the Stolen Lands and building a Sylvan Sorcerer with a pet bear, this is the natural way to extend that investment. The base game itself sits in a lineage that includes Baldur's Gate, Arcanum, and the old Fallout titles - slow, systems-heavy, and completely uninterested in holding your hand. The Season Pass content follows that same philosophy. The added DLC chapters, including "The Wildcards" which introduces the Tiefling companion Nok-Nok (genuinely one of the better-written companions in the game), "Varnhold's Lot" which lets you play a parallel story from a different faction's perspective, and "Beneath the Stolen Lands" which adds a roguelite endless dungeon mode, each scratch a different itch. Varnhold's Lot is the meatiest in terms of narrative payoff - it recontextualizes main-game events in ways that actually reward re-reads of your original playthrough. Beneath the Stolen Lands is mechanically interesting but the most disconnected from the main story, so manage expectations there. The Pathfinder ruleset translated into this format means build variety is genuinely deep - we're talking dozens of classes, archetypes within classes, feats that interact in ways that require spreadsheet thinking at higher difficulties. That complexity is a selling point or a dealbreaker depending on your tolerance. The kingdom management layer, love it or hate it, is present throughout and the DLC content weaves in and out of it. One honest caveat: the base game launched in a rough state, and while the Enhanced Plus Edition ironed out a lot, some jank persists. The Season Pass content was similarly patched post-launch, so playing this well after the initial release window is actually the right call. Who is this for? Players who want a cRPG that takes the tabletop ruleset seriously, who enjoy theorycrafting builds past hour 40, and who care about a world with genuine political texture - the Stolen Lands feel like a real contested frontier, not a theme park. Players who want streamlined storytelling or lighter systems should look elsewhere. The writing ranges from strong (companion arcs, Varnhold's Lot) to workmanlike (some of the side quests are padding, full stop), but the highs are high enough that the filler is forgivable. Bottom line on the Season Pass specifically: it is not a mandatory purchase before finishing the base game, but Varnhold's Lot in particular is worth it for anyone who makes it to the mid-game and wants more story. Pick it up when you're certain the base game has its hooks in you. Monika, Scout Team
